If your bike has an off-center gascap, a gascap without screw holes in the rim, no gascap (electric bike?), or dual off-center gascaps, then this tankbag CANNOT be used with your bike.
The following bikes DO NOT have threaded gas-cap screws located in the top center of the gasoline tank and cannot use the SW-MOTECH Quick-Lock tankbag mount:
BMW
F650 ST / Funduro, -'99
K1100
K1200LT
R1100S
R1200C
R1200CL
R1200RT, '05-
R1200ST, '05-
Seems the only reason it's claimed not to be suitable is because of the offset filler. The 1100S filler cap is otherwise identical to others on R1100/1150 models. I'm sure they claim it's not compatible for liability reasons or in case someone buys it and then complains that "It doesn't fit properly".
